Optimization of cancer therapy : Part I - Inhibition of repair of X-ray induced potentially lethal damage by 2-deoxy-D-glucose in Ehrlich-Ascites tumour cells

Description

In vitro investigations on the repair of potentially lethal damage induced by X-rays in Ehrlich-ascites tumour cells have been described. Results indicate that the repair processes are almost complete in 4-6 hr after irradiation. Extent of repair is more in plateau-phase cells than in the exponential phase cells. The glucose antimetabolite, 2-deoxy-D-glucose is able to inhibit repair in these cells. Implications of the results for improving radiotherapy of cancer are discussed. (author)
